How they compare
United Arab Emirates currently reports 106.2% against 104.8% in Hong Kong, China, a difference of 1.4%.
The two have swapped places 1 time across 7 shared years of data; in 2010 it was Hong Kong, China ahead.
Hong Kong, China ranks 15th and United Arab Emirates ranks 13th of 108 countries.

About this data
Primary completion rate is the percentage of students completing the last year of primary school. The rate based on completers is calculated by taking the total number of completers in the last grade of primary school divided by the total number of children of official graduation age.
